What is javascript?

JavaScript can be called a multi-paradigm language. It has support for many ways of programming. For example, object-oriented, functional and imperative.

This type of programming is not directly related to java in any way. The main syntax of this programming language is the C language, as well as C++.

The basis of browser web pages is HTML code, with the help of which programmers add various interactive elements to pages.

If javascript is disabled in the browser, interactive elements will not work.

This type of programming language appeared thanks to the joint work of Sun Microsystems and Netscape.

JavaScript was originally called LiveScript, but after Java language became popular among programmers, the development companies decided to rename it.

Netscape's marketing department thought that such a name would increase the popularity of the new programming language, which, in fact, happened.

Recall that JavaScript is not directly related to Java. They are completely different languages.

Yandex browser

To enable JavaScript in Yandex.Browser, you need to go to the settings.

To do this, in the upper right corner, open the context menu by clicking LMB on the icon "three horizontal stripes", then choose the item "Settings".

After that, you need to find the block "Personal data", in which we press the button "Content Settings".

In the "Javascript" section, check the box "Allow Javascript on all sites" and save the changes by clicking the "Finish" button.

After that, JavaScript is immediately activated and will allow you to view previously inaccessible web pages and perform manipulations on interactive services.

After activating the function, the browser itself does not need to be restarted, you only need to refresh the page by pressing the F5 key or the corresponding icon on the left of the address bar.

In the latest version of the browser, JavaScript activation is installed automatically, so there is no option to enable the function in the settings.

How to enable the touchpad using reboot

Often in interruptions with the operation of various computer functions, a simple reboot of the device helps. This is the easiest and fastest way to check if your TouchPad is working. After restarting, the touchpad functions in its normal mode.

To restart the laptop, temporarily connect a computer mouse. If this is not possible, you will have to use the keyboard.

Restart can be done in several ways:

  • Press the key combination Alt + F4, then use the arrows to select the restart function
  • Activate the Windows (Win) button - use the arrows to reach "Start" - select "Shut down" - press "Enter"
  • Press Ctrl + Alt + Delete - "Shut down".

If the problem has not been resolved, you should move on to other methods to fix the error.

TouchPad setup via BIOS

All laptop components are controlled through the BIOS system. The operation of the TouchPad is no exception, so it can be enabled in this way.

To do this, follow these steps:

  • Restart your laptop
  • During power on, press the "Delete" or "F2" key
  • Find the "Advanced" tab
  • Go to the "Internal Pointing Device" section
  • Set to "Enabled"
  • We save the changed settings with "F10" and "Y".

Important: the names of sections and parameters in the BIOS differ depending on its version, so it is better to read the instruction manual for your laptop model on the official website of the manufacturer.

Reinstalling drivers

From time to time drivers need to be updated or reinstalled. There can be many reasons for the “rally” of drivers. If none of the methods helps to solve the problem with the inclusion of the touchpad, refer to the help of the drivers. All drivers are available on the manufacturer's official websites.

Tip: when downloading drivers, be sure to pay attention to the laptop model, Windows version and bit depth (x86 (x32) or x64).

The best outcome is when all parameters match. But there are non-essential options, such as how Windows version which do not significantly affect. In any case, there should be a match.

Automatic installation may not work. In this case, try installing the drivers manually:

  • Control Panel
  • Device Manager
  • In the "Mouse" section, find the touchpad
  • Open "Properties" via RMB
  • The device status should indicate: "The device is working properly"
  • Go to Driver tab

  • First, click "Rollback", then "Update", if it did not help
  • In the window that opens, select manual search and installation of drivers
  • Specify the path to the drivers and click Next.

Important: do not forget to restart your computer immediately after installing the drivers, and then check the operation of the TouchPad.

After the reboot, the touchpad should work. If this does not happen, most likely the reason is mechanical damage. This may be damage to the cable, or the panel itself. There may be many options, so contact the service center for help.

Mozilla Firefox

Note. In Mozilla Firefox version 23 and above, you do not need to manually enable JavaScript - the option is enabled by default. To disable JavaScript, follow these steps:

  • In the address bar, enter about:config and press Enter.
  • Click the button "I promise I'll be careful..." if a warning message appears.
  • Find in the search field javascript.enabled
  • With the left mouse button, select the rows with the "default" value and click Toggle. or double click the preference to change the value from "false" on the "true".

Brief information about the use of JavaScript, in various versions of web browsers.

JavaScript is not supported by: text-based browsers like Lynx, w3m, Links, old versions of desktop browsers Netscape Navigator, Internet Explorer; browsers in most models mobile phones: Opera Mini, NetFront, Bold, Minimo, Doris, as well as some graphical browsers: Amaya, DittoB. JavaScript is partially supported by the text browser eLinks(at the level of simple scripts). In some browsers, on the contrary, the ability to disable JavaScript execution through the user interface is missing, for example, in Google Chrome up to version 10.
The JavaScript option is enabled in all modern web browsers: Internet Explorer, Opera, Firefox, Safari, Chrome, by default, i.e. when installing the browser in the operating system. JavaScript is disabled for the following reasons: when the browser is used by several users with different views on web surfing, during software updates, when blocked by security programs: antiviruses, antitrojans, anti-advertising.
It should be noted that Java Script blocking can be caused by the use of firewalls (firewalls, firewalls), proxy servers, anonymizers. In these cases, changing the JavaScript option policy needs to be done, not in the browser, but in those programs. Often, messages about disabling JavaScript arise due to incorrect settings of web servers or the use of rare versions of JavaScript and frameworks on pages, it is worth informing the administrator of a similar site about this. It is extremely rare that a script execution failure occurs when the JavaScript interpreter program code in the operating system is damaged; a solution to such a problem is possible only by involving a highly qualified specialist.
Note that some users disable Java and JavaScript in their browsers on purpose. This is due to the fact that, firstly, the execution of scripts and applets written in these languages ​​slows down the unloading of web pages, and secondly, scripts and applets can be used by intruders to inject malicious code of viruses, trojans, worms into the operating system. system. Disabling JavaScript "s, for such users, is the acceleration of the browser, protection from hacker hacking.
Note A: Java and JavaScript are two different programming languages, the permission to use them is separated in the settings of web browsers. JavaScript code interpreter, installed in all modern operating systems Oh. But the Java platform, for some operating systems, if Java programs are required, you will have to download and install from the official site.
